Summary

Converts EuiBottomBar to Emotion
Additional changes include converting the original EuiBottomBar function into an internal utility component that is nested inside of a new component that wraps the the bottom bar in an EuiThemeProvider. This was done to lay the ground work for future enhancements.
Future enhancements include resolving #4158 by using colorMode: inverse on the bottom bar. This will ensure that the bottom bar always stands out in light mode and in dark mode because the background color of the bar will always be in contrast to the color mode.
This will also include adding a prop to EuiBottomBar that will consumers to choose light or dark as the colorMode for the bottom bar. If this prop is in use, the colorMode: inverse enhancement (mentioned above) will not take affect.
These enhancements will come at a later time to reduce the amount of disruption for consumers. The colorMode changes will affect the background color of the bottom bar, but until other components have been converted to Emotion, these changes will be out of sync.

Testing Note
With the changes made, the background color of EuiBottomBar should be a dark gray (euiTheme.colors.lightShade) in both light and dark mode. Previous, the background color was white.

Things to look out for when moving styles

  • Anything in the backlog that could be a quick fix for that component?
  • Convert global Sass vars to JS version like sizing
  • Convert component-specific Sass vars to exported JS versions
  • Convert side specific padding, margin, and position to -inline and -block (Logical properties)
  • Reduce specificity where possible (usually by reducing class name chaining)
  • Use gap property to add margin between items if using flex
  • Can any still existing .js files be converted to TS?
